These pistols are one of the few things that are massively produced in these parts. The folk who manufacture these guns call them the P-1B and the P-1P respectively. The P-1B is pieced together out of any parts they can scavenge, this includes steel piping instead of a rifled barrel. The P-1P is less cheaply thrown together, as they've got proper rifled barrels, and they're made out of higher quality parts. The P-1B is ubiquitous due to how cheap the thing is to piece together and replace, the P-1P is less so. You'll usually see these things with some custom modifications, usually the owner will bolt a stock on or bolt a piece of metal to cover up the innards.
